Disgraced Senator Sakaja emerges from hideout & Resigns from Covid-19 Committee
Nairobi Senator Johnson Sakaja has come out of his hideout and presented himself to the Kilimani police station. The Senator had been arrested on Saturday night drinking at the Ladies Lounge Kilimani in contravention of the curfew restrictions imposed by the government. He spent the night at the Kilimani police station
